Product Description
This production line utilizes a one-step process to continuously
accomplish the extrusion of PERT pipes, polyurethane foaming and
curing, corrugated forming, and online HDPE jacket coating. It is
capable of producing soft or hard polyurethane foam-insulated pipes
with pipe diameters ranging from 20 to 250 mm, making it suitable
for the manufacture of insulated pipes in applications such as
heating networks.
The flexible thermal pre-insulated pipe produced by this equipment
is light in weight and can be rolled up. It has the characteristics
of convenient transportation and construction, less joints and good
toughness. It is especially suitable for the secondary pipe network
of central heating and is a good substitute for buried
pre-insulated steel pipes.

It saves the raw materials for using PE-RT II pipe.
Example: Level 2 design pressure: 10 Bar; for cold and hot
water transfer in buildings
Selection of different material pipes: the highest PE-RTIIS value;
the thinnest wall thickness
Compared to PERT I, PERT II can reduce material use by 15%
Relative to PP-R, PERT II can reduce material use by 30%
Note: According to relevant Chinese national standards and draft
| s | Dia.(mm) | Wall Thickness(mm) | Wall Thickness Area(m2) | Density(kg/m3) | Length(m) | Weight (kg) | Weight Save PERT/X |
PERT II | S3.2 | 16 | 2.2 | 9.5E-05 | 947 | 1000 | 90 |
|
PERT I | S2.5 | 16 | 2.7 | 1.1E-04 | 933 | 1000 | 105 | -17% |
PP-R | S2 | 16 | 3.3 | 1.3E-04 | 900 | 1000 | 118 | -31% |
|
PERT II | S3.2 | 20 | 2.8 | 1.5E-04 | 947 | 1000 | 143 |
|
PERT eI | S2.5 | 20 | 3.4 | 1.8E-04 | 933 | 1000 | 165 | -15% |
PP-R | S2 | 20 | 4.1 | 2.0E-04 | 900 | 1000 | 184 | -29% |
|
PERT II | S3.2 | 25 | 3.5 | 2.4E-04 | 947 | 1000 | 224 |
|
PERT I | S2.5 | 25 | 4.2 | 2.7E-04 | 933 | 1000 | 256 | -14% |
PP-R | S2 | 25 | 5.1 | 3.2E-04 | 900 | 1000 | 287 | -28% |
|
PERT II | S3.2 | 32 | 4.4 | 3.8E-04 | 947 | 1000 | 361 |
|
PERT I | S2.5 | 32 | 5.4 | 4.5E-04 | 933 | 1000 | 421 | -17% |
PP-R | S2 | 32 | 6.5 | 5.2E-04 | 900 | 1000 | 469 | -30% |

Production Line Details
Equipment composition
-- Production line for inner pressure pipe (PERT, PEX)
-- Inner pipe unwinding device
-- Pipe feeding device
-- Conveyor
-- Pipe centering device
-- Preheating and temperature control
-- Film feeding device
-- High-precision foaming machine
-- Forming machine with temperature control
-- Extruder for casing pipe and water cooling
-- Pull-off device
-- Winding machine
Process Flow
Up carrier pipe--pulling up to line--pipe catching
connect--transport forward---put into seal &cover film
device--foaming--foam curing ---PE cover extruding--vacuum sorb --
spray cooling--checking splice--cutting splice--off-pipe--down off
pipe
